Medical bills
A crash on a motorcycle can lead to extensive medical bills. These costs can take a significant financial toll on victims and their families. They may cause them to struggle to pay their rent, mortgage and car loan.
Fortunately, if you were injured in a motorbike accident caused by the negligence of another, you may be able to seek compensation for your medical bills. This could include costs for examinations, Xrays, prescription medicines, and hospital stays.
The amount of money you'll receive for your claim for a motorcycle accident will depend on the severity of your injuries as well as the insurance policies of all parties involved in the collision. Your claim must be backed by evidence.
You could also be entitled to compensation for lost wages. This could include the earnings you've lost due to the injury, as also future earnings if your job is no longer available or you're unable work for your old job.
A lawyer can help you recuperate lost wages from the insurance company of the driver who was at fault. You might be able to claim up to 60 percent of your total wage loss from the policy of the driver at fault.
Keep an eye on the medical bills received and provide copies to your attorney to ensure your attorney has a complete medical record. Your attorney should have access to all your medical information, including appointments, treatments and restrictions.
You can sign an agreement to lien with your physician if are a victim of a motorcycle accident and your medical expenses are not covered by your insurance. This will allow you access to the settlement funds to cover medical expenses the insurance company may not be able to cover.
Subrogation can be used to recover compensation for medical expenses, in accordance with the state you reside in. Subrogation is a legal method that requires health insurance companies to return any money they have paid on your behalf when you win your claim. This will ensure that you don't receive double-pay for your medical treatment when you settle a case against the party at fault.

Pain and suffering
Traumatic injuries resulting from accidents on the road can have a lasting effect on a rider’s life. These injuries can cause physical pain, mental anxiety or both. In some instances the cyclist may not be able to work or take care of his family.
Whatever the severity of your injuries, you can seek compensation for your losses. This includes medical bills, lost earnings, and other expenses. They can be difficult to determine. A motorcycle accident attorney could be able to assist you determine the right amount of compensation.
There is a third legal category referred to as "pain & suffering" that covers the effects of your injuries on your daily routine. These can include physical and mental pain, emotional distress and other related issues.
There isn't a set formula for calculating these kinds of damages, your lawyer can employ two common methods to calculate the value of your claim for pain and suffering. These methods are the per diem and multiplier methods.
When determining your damages, your lawyer will be looking at your specific circumstances as well as the severity of your injuries. You could receive more or less compensation , based on the degree of your injuries.
You may also be entitled to monetary damages for mental stress. For example, if you've lost a loved one in an accident on a palm bay motorcycle accident lawsuit and a jury awards you compensation for the emotional suffering and pain.
Your lawyer can assist you determine the best way to determine the amount of your damages and the amount you are entitled to in a settlement or judgment. It is essential to provide evidence of your suffering and how it has affected your life.
It is important to keep a diary of your experience. This will help you understand how your injuries have impacted your life in general and what you are experiencing right now. It's also a good idea to keep track of your recovery and doctor's visits. It is also recommended to keep a record of any negative thoughts you might have about the accident and the impact it has on your life.
